内核调度代码(linux)中struct rq在哪里??/

Shr*_*ale 3 linux struct scheduling

作为作业的一部分,我必须修改linux的调度策略。我的是3.4.11。我一直在编程,但是经过一番努力,一直没能找到struct rq。通过观察代码,我创建了 struct rq 可能作为成员的变量列表。我在 lxr.linux.no 中查找过,但没有找到任何相关结果。这个结构体rq在哪里?

Rab*_*ber 6

struct rq定义于kernel/sched/sched.h3.7-rc8 中的第 341-470 行